Shaleen Brewer serves as a trusted strategic advisor and outside general counsel to growth-oriented businesses, middle-market companies, and startups. Acting as an extension of her clients’ executive teams, she helps organizations align legal strategy with business objectives, navigate day-to-day operational challenges, and support long-term growth and success.

Drawing on extensive experience in commercial transactions, corporate governance, commercial litigation and risk management, Shaleen provides practical, business-focused counsel in a variety of areas, including:

  • Contract Lifecycle Management: Drafting, reviewing, negotiating, and managing commercial agreements, including customer, vendor, employment, and strategic partnership contracts.
  • Corporate Governance & Compliance: Advising boards of directors, owners, and executive leadership on governance matters, organizational structure, regulatory compliance, and internal policies.
  • Risk Management & Dispute Avoidance: Identifying potential legal and operational risks and implementing proactive solutions to minimize liability and avoid costly disputes.
  • Strategic Legal Coordination: Serving as a central legal resource and coordinating specialized matters, including complex litigation, intellectual property protection, labor and employment issues, financing transactions, and mergers and acquisitions through a trusted network of subject-matter professionals.

Known for providing practical, direct, and solution-oriented counsel, Shaleen focuses on delivering legal guidance that advances her clients’ business objectives while helping them manage risk and seize opportunities for growth.
